Karl Bengt Rask (28 April 1928 – 14 July 2024) was a Swedish swimmer who won a bronze medal relay medals in the 200 m breaststroke at the 1950 European Aquatics Championships.[1] Two years later he competed in the same event at the 1952 Summer Olympics but was eliminated in the preliminaries.[2][3]

Rask died on 14 July 2024, at the age of 96.[4]
